ROWLAND STREET CAR PARK UPGRADE
This project involved designing upgrades to the car park to improve pedestrian and vehicular movement and accessibility. The design preserved and integrated existing trees to enhance aesthetics while maintaining functionality of the car park. The design also incorporated WSUD features alongside traditional subsurface drainage to support client's water quality objectives.
INLINE CHECK VALVE AND GRANT APPLICATION
This project addressed frequent flooding on a local street from tidal backwater and stormwater runoff. A grant application successfully secured federal funding for the client. The installation of an inline check valve, the first in Western Australia, demonstrates an innovative approach to flood management.
